Dishes
Vegetarian DumplingsVegetarian dumplings made with fresh vegetables like mushrooms, carrots, and cabbage, steamed to perfection for a delicate and healthy meal.
Rainbow RollRainbow roll is a卷-shaped dish made with colorful vegetables and meats, typically wrapped in lettuce or spring roll wrappers with shredded carrots, cucumber, ham, lettuce, and egg丝. Ingredients are arranged neatly and rolled into a cylinder, served with sauce.
Brown Sugar Steamed BunRed sugar steamed buns are a traditional Chinese pastry made primarily from red sugar and flour. After fermentation, the dough is flavored with red sugar and then steamed. The buns have a full, rounded shape, a light yellow color, and emit a sweet aroma of red sugar.
Minced Pork and Scallion BunsSteamed buns made from fermented dough, filled with seasoned minced pork and fresh scallions, offering a soft texture and savory flavor.
Meat Floss DumplingA steamed dumpling filled with shredded pork and glutinous rice, a classic Cantonese dim sum dish.
Suzhou-style Mung Bean and Glutinous Rice SoupA traditional Jiangnan dessert made with mung beans and glutinous rice, slowly cooked to a smooth, sweet consistency, often flavored with rock sugar.
Egg Yolk Cheese Paper DumplingsDelicate dumplings made with thin paper-like wrappers filled with a blend of salted egg yolk and cheese, steamed to perfection for a rich, creamy texture.
Fresh Meat DumplingsFresh meat dumplings are made with pork filling and seasoned with scallions, ginger, and other spices, shaped into small dumplings. The wrappers are thin and the filling is tender, with a clear and delicious broth. This dish is one of the traditional Chinese breakfast options and also suitable as a light meal or late-night snack.
Fresh Meat Glutinous Rice BallsA traditional snack made with glutinous rice dough filled with fresh pork, steamed to perfection for a soft and chewy texture with savory filling.
